Key Features

  • Extended 3-inch shank for better reach in hard-to-access areas
  • 3/16" head diameter with 1/2" length of cut for precision work
  • Available in both standard cut and double cut options
  • Standard cut offers rapid stock removal with smooth finishes
  • Double cut combines right and left hand flutes for ultra-smooth surfaces
  • Right-hand spiral flute design on single cut for efficient cutting
  • Slight left-hand cutting action on double cut provides excellent grinder control
  • Ideal for use on cast iron, steel, copper, and brass alloys
  • Durable carbide material ensures long-lasting performance
  • Designed to maintain excellent surface finish consistency

Frequently Asked Questions

  • Q: What materials can the SG-53 L3 work on?

    It’s suitable for cast iron, steel, copper, and brass alloys.

  • Q: What is the difference between the standard cut and double cut?

    Standard cut removes stock quickly with a right-hand spiral flute; double cut offers smoother finishes with crossing flutes for better control.

  • Q: What size shank should I use with this burr?

    The SG-53 L3 comes with a 1/8" shank, compatible with most rotary tools matching this size.

  • Q: How do I ensure this burr fits my grinder?

    Check that your tool’s collet or chuck accepts a 1/8" diameter shank.

  • Q: Can this burr be used for woodworking?

    While it’s primarily designed for metalworking, it can be used on some hardwoods, but results may vary.

  • Q: What is the overall length of the burr?

    The complete length is 3 inches, providing extended reach.

  • Q: How do I clean and maintain the burr?

    Use a wire brush after use to remove debris and store it dry to prevent damage.

  • Q: Is this burr made in the USA?

    Yes, it is proudly made in the USA.

  • Q: How do I know when it’s time to Replace or Resharpen the burr?

    Replace or Resharpen it when you notice decreased cutting efficiency or visible wear on the cutting edges.
